USDA loans available for Ohio ag producers impacted by March 14 tornadoes
COLUMBUS — Ohio agricultural producers in Auglaize, Crawford, Darke, Delaware, Licking, Logan, Mercer, Miami, Seneca and Union counties who lost property due to the March 14 tornadoes are eligible for physical loss loans from the U.S. Department of Agriculture (USDA) Farm Service Agency (FSA). Union County, Richwood Independent Fairs Receive $100K Grants From State
COLUMBUS – Both the Union County Fair and the Richwood Independent Fair got a monetary boost from the state government this week as Ohio Governor Mike DeWine, Lt. Governor Jon Husted, Ohio Department of Development Director Lydia Mihalik, and Ohio Department of Agriculture Director Brian Baldridge announced $10 million in grants to support Ohio fairgrounds and enhance experiences for fairgoers.
